Immediate Context

Alexandre Pantoja Will Make His Regular December Title Defense Against Joshua Van In A Co-Main Event Slot.

The Champion Comes Off A Dominant Win at UFC 317 Where He Submitted Kai Kara‑France, Marking His Fourth Straight Title Defense And Extending An Eight‑Fight winning Run.

How Each Fighter Arrived Here

Alexandre Pantoja Has Defended The flyweight Title In December For Three straight Years,Previously Stopping Brandon Royval and Kai Asakura During Winter Trips To Las Vegas.

Joshua Van Rose Rapidly Through The Ranks After Debuting In June 2023,compiling An 8‑1 Octagon Record With A Five‑Fight Win Streak To Earn The No. 1 Contender Spot.

Recent Runs That Matter

Van Recorded Key Wins Over Rei Tsuruya, Stopped Bruno Silva At UFC 316, And Returned Quickly To Outwork Brandon Royval At UFC 317 To Lock His Title Shot.

Pantoja Enters With A Momentum Surge That Has Sparked Conversation About His Place Among The best Ever At 125 Pounds.

What To Watch On Fight Night

Watch For The Clash Of Experience versus youth, with Pantoja’s Championship Poise Facing Van’s Explosive Hands And Rapid Advancement In Grappling.

Expect Early Intensity From Van And Tactical Adjustments From Pantoja If The Champion Needs To Neutralize Power Or Take The Fight To The Ground.
